The UK is buying Soviet and Russian-made defense equipment to provide it as aid to the Ukrainians.
This was stated by the Secretary of Defense of the United Kingdom, Ben Wallace, according to the Wall Street Jornal.
The search is conducted by most of the British defense establishment and military attaches around the world. Similar steps, according to Wallace, are being taken by the Russian side:
“Sometimes we have come across what the Russians are looking for, by the way, in some countries, they are also looking for some of their reserves, because … stocks are quickly running out.”
Wallace specified that 23 countries have stocks of Russian-made equipment. He said that Afghanistan probably also had some stocks of Soviet equipment, but suggested that even the Russians would not dare to buy weapons there.
